Is it misleading to just look at Total Compensation from a $ dollar value/ Total Compensation seems to be much more subjective than base salary in terms of its value. Some factors might be:

RSUs granted on dollar value or by # of shares & stock price trends
Vesting schedule
strike price on ISOs & delta between strike price and real market value

For instance, most of value in Amazon's comp seems to be granted in years 3 & 4, but it's well known that most people last only 2 years max there.
